Karen didn’t set out simply to train dogs — she set out to understand them.
Long before founding Training with Karen, Karen spent countless hours observing dogs, studying behavior, and learning how communication between humans and animals truly works. That curiosity eventually grew into a professional training career focused on helping dogs and their owners build clear communication, trust, and real-world reliability.
Based in Sussex County, Delaware, Karen works with puppies, adolescent dogs, and adult dogs through structured programs that focus on confidence, boundaries, and practical obedience that carries over into everyday life. Her philosophy is simple: dogs thrive when they understand what is expected of them and when their owners have the tools to guide them fairly and consistently.
